Salmon Patties With Creamed Peas Recipe

Recipe Ingredients

1 lb (1) can red salmon
2 large eggs whites
1 tbsp onion, finely chopped
1/4 tsp salt
1 cup white soda crackers, crushed or-
1 cup saltines, crushed
1 cup fat-free chicken broth
1 tbsp cornstarch
1 tbsp margarine
1 1/2 cup peas, drained canned

Recipe Preparation

Drain salmon and place the juice in a mixing bowl. Remove bones and
dark skin from salmon and set aside. Add egg whites, onions, salt,
and paper to salmon juice and mix together with fork. Crush the
crackers with your hands. Do not use crackers crumbs. Add to the
egg white mixture along with the salmon. Mix well with a fork to
blend. (The cracker pieces and small chunks of salmon should still be
visible.) Shape into patties on a small cookie sheet that has greased
with margarine. Bake at 450 degrees for 35 to 40 minutes until firm
and lightly browned. Stir broth and cornstarch together until smooth.
Cook and stir over moderate heat in a small saucepan until thickened
and smooth. Continue to cook and stir for another minute. Add
margarine and peas to sauce and mix lightly. Reheat to serving
temperature. Serve 1 patty with 1/6 of the sauce( about 1/3 c.) per
serving. Food Exchange per serving: 1 BREAD EXCHANGE + 2 LEAN MEAT
EXCHANGE; CAL: 204; CHO: 14gm; PRO: 10gm; LOW-SODIUM DIETS: Omit
salt. Use salt-free margarine, low-sodium crackers, and fresh or
frozen peas. Discard salmon juice and substitute an equal amount of
water.

Source: The New Diabetic Cookbook by Mabel Cavaiani; R.D. Brought to
you and yours via Nancy O'Brion and her Meal-Master. From: Jj Judkins
Date: Dec-27-95 12:57pm

 

 

Servings: 6

The case against low carb diets
Its all the rage, but it is really safe for you?
Elevated consumption of animal-based products could lead into elevated consumption of saturated fat and cholesterol, which a few authorities believe will increase the chance of heart conditions.
Moreover, it has been proposed that the kidneys can become stressed and that the resulting change in acid levels in the blood can cause the loss of bone, but some of the scientific studies testing the theory have struggled to find significant evidence of damage to the kidneys or bone damage.
